ORDER
The petitioner has filed the present Writ Petition for a direction directing the the 1st respondent to allot available vacant C2 shed in the Industrial Estate at Vriddhachalam, Cuddalore District to the petitioner on the basis of petitioner's application dated 31.1.2001 for manufacturing
Ceramic Toys and Porcelain wares on rental basis as per the directions issued in G.O.(Ms) No.18 dated 19.3.2010 by the Government of Tamilnadu, Tiny, Small and Medium Industries (E) Department.
2. Heard Mr.N.S. Sivakumar, learned counsel appearing for the petitioner and Mr. A. Rajaperumal, learned Government Advocate appearing for the respondents.
3. According to the petitioner, the petitioner is an unemployed woman studied upto SSLC and she had also underwent Prime Minister's Rozgar Yojana Training Programme held between 15.12.2004 to 3.1.2005. Therefore, she is eligible for running a small scale industry in manufacturing of ceramic wares. While so, The 3rd respondent invited applications from the intending entrepreneurs for allotment of sheds in ceramic industrial estate at Viruchachalam, Cuddalore District assigned for ceramic manufacturing units. Accordingly, the petitioner made an application on 31.1.2001 requesting for allotment of C2 shed to do the business on and also paid the refundable Earnest Money Deposit of Rs.1000/- on the same day . Thereafter, the 2nd respondent called the petitioner for interview vide its letter dated 7.3.
2001 and in pursuance of which, the petitioner attended the interview on 14.3.2001, during the course of which, she produced all her credentials before the 2nd respondent. Since there is no response from either of the respondents, petitioner approached the Vriddhachalam Ceramic Manufacturers Services Industrial Co-operative Society Limited and they, in turn, sent a letter dated 22.11.2006 to the 1st respondent requesting to consider the applications of the small entrepreneurs for allotment of shed. The petitioner has also sent her representation on 25.11.2015 through RPAD requesting to consider her application. But till date, there is no response form the 1st respondent and her application has been kept pending without passing any orders and without refunding her Earnest Money Deposit. Therefore the petitioner is before this court.
4. Learned counsel for the petitioner submitted that even today, the industrial shed is very much available for allotment.
5. On the other hand, the learned Additional Government Pleader submitted that there is no such vacant sheds are available for allotment.
6. In order to give quietus to this issue, the respondents are directed to pass appropriate orders on the representation/application of the petitioner dated 25.11.2015, submitted by the petitioner and pass appropriate orders on
merits and in accordance with law within a period of four we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order.
7. The Writ petition is disposed of with the above direction. No costs.
